73 Nun Street is a substantial and adaptable property set in the heart of St Davids, offering a blend of character, space and versatility. The current arrangement of a ground floor gallery, three-bedroom accommodation above and rear annexe means the building can easily support a range of uses. It works particularly well as a residential-led home with valuable secondary accommodation, yet it also lends itself to continued mixed use for those who may wish to retain a workspace, studio or small commercial presence alongside comfortable living space.
Situated on one of St Davids’ most recognisable streets, the property is within easy reach of local shops, cafés and the Cathedral, with some of Pembrokeshire’s finest coastal scenery a short distance away. Off-road parking, mains services and the annexe add to the overall appeal, making it an attractive option for buyers seeking a flexible home, an investment opportunity or a building that can balance living and working requirements in a highly desirable location.

R K Lucas & Son is amongst the oldest established Firms of Surveyors, Valuers, Auctioneers and Estate Agents in Wales, having been traced back to 1789 and yet with roots lying even earlier in the 15th and 16th Centuries. Indeed the Firm has provided the National Library of Wales with a treasure trove of social history catalogued in the “Lucas Manuscripts” which are stored at the Library’s headquarters in Aberystwyth and also at the County Records Office in Haverfordwest.
